body {position: relative;background-color: #FFFFFF;margin: 0;padding: 0;}
.sizer755{width: 755px;}
.sizer150{width: 150px;}
.picborders{border: 1px solid #666666;}
td#sidepics{width: 150px;border-top-width: 1px;border-right-width: 1px;border-bottom-width: 1px;border-left-width: 1px;border-right-style: dashed;border-top-color: #CCCCCC;border-right-color: #CCCCCC;border-bottom-color: #CCCCCC;border-left-color: #CCCCCC;text-align: center;vertical-align: top;}
td#bodytext{font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#333333;text-align: justify;background-image: url(images/bodytxtbg.gif);background-repeat: no-repeat;background-position: right bottom;}
td#bodytexttop{vertical-align: top;font-family: Arial, Helvetica, sans-serif;font-size: 12px;color: #333333;text-align: justify;background-image: url(images/bodytxtbg.gif);background-repeat: no-repeat;background-position: right bottom;}
.formsizer{font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 10px;}
.stitletext{letter-spacing: 3px;font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#FFF;text-align: center;background-image: url(images/arrow_for_menu.gif);background-repeat: no-repeat;background-position: left center;}
div#titletext{letter-spacing: 5px;font-family: Verdana, Arial, Helvetica, sans-serif;font-size: 8px;font-weight: bold;color: #CCC;text-align: center;}
.greyborder{border-right: 1px solid #CCCCCC;border-bottom: 1px solid #CCCCCC;border-left: 1px solid #CCCCCC;width: 755px;}
.bluebg{background-image:  url(images/bluebg.gif);background-repeat: repeat;background-color:  #3389B8;}
.evtitle{background-image: url(images/bluebg.gif);background-repeat: repeat;letter-spacing: 3px;font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#FFF;text-align: center;}
.evdate{font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#333333;text-align: left;text-indent: 5px;border-bottom-width: 1px;border-bottom-style: dashed;border-bottom-color: #EEE;}
.evbody{ font-family: Arial, Helvetica, sans-serif; font-size: 12px; color: #333333; text-align: left; padding: 0px 0px 0px 10px; border-bottom-width: 1px; border-bottom-style: dashed; border-bottom-color: #CCC; }
td#menubg{height: 150px;background-image: url(images/menu_bg.jpg);background-repeat: no-repeat;background-position: center;}
div#links a {	display: block;text-align: left;font: bold 12px sans-serif;padding: 1px;margin: 0 5px 1px;text-decoration: none;color: #003C4A;border-left: 3px solid #F90;background-image: url(images/arrow_for_menu.gif);text-indent: 20px;}
div#links a:hover {color: #FFF;background-image: url(images/arrow_for_menu_r.gif);border-right: 3px solid #F90;border-left: 3px solid #F90;text-indent: 20px;}
.langlinks a {display: block;text-align: left;font: bold 12px sans-serif;padding: 0px;margin: 0px 3px;border-width: 0;text-decoration: none;color: #EEE;border-right: 1px solid #EEE;border-left: 1px solid #EEE;}
.langlinks a:hover {color: #FFF;border-right: 1px solid #FFF;border-left: 1px solid #FFF;}
.mt a{text-indent: 30px;background-image: url(images/mt.gif);background-repeat: no-repeat;background-position: center center;}
.gb a{text-indent: 25px;background-image: url(images/gb.gif);background-repeat: no-repeat;background-position: center center;}
.agendalinks a{display: block;text-align: left;font: bold 12px sans-serif;padding: 0px;margin: 0 0px 0px;border-width: 0;text-decoration: none;color: #003C4A;text-indent: 25px;background-image: url(images/arrow_for_menu.gif);background-repeat: no-repeat;background-position: left center;}
.agendalinks a:hover{color: #656565;text-indent: 25px;background-image: url(images/arrow_for_menu.gif);background-repeat: no-repeat;background-position: left center;}
.agendasplitter{border-top-width: 1px;border-right-width: 1px;border-bottom-width: 1px;border-left-width: 1px;border-left-style: dashed;border-top-color: #CCC;border-right-color: #CCC;border-bottom-color: #CCC;border-left-color: #CCC;}
div#mailer a{text-align: left;font: bold 10px Verdana, Arial, Helvetica, sans-serif;padding: 0px 3px;margin: 0 5px 1px;border-width: 0;text-decoration: none;color: #444444;border-right: 1px solid #AAA;border-left: 1px solid #AAA;text-indent: 5px;}
div#mailer a:hover{color: #444444;background-color: #CCCCCC;border-right: 1px solid #AAA;border-left: 1px solid #AAA;text-indent: 5px;}
td#footer a{display: inline;text-align: left;font: bold 10px Verdana, Arial, Helvetica, sans-serif;padding: 0px 2px;margin: 0 1.5px 1px;border-width: 0;text-decoration: none;color: #444444;border-right: 1px solid #AAA;border-left: 1px solid #AAA;text-indent: 0px;}
td#footer a:hover{color: #444444;background-color: #CCCCCC;border-right: 1px solid #AAA;border-left: 1px solid #AAA;text-indent: 0px;}
.sr a{display: block;text-align: left;font: bold 12px sans-serif;padding: 1px;margin: 0 5px 1px;border-width: 0;text-decoration: none;color: #003C4A;border-left: 3px solid #3389b8;text-indent: 5px;width: 200px;}
.sr a:hover{color: #003C4A;background-color: #EEE;border-right: 3px solid #F90;border-left: 3px solid #F90;text-indent: 5px;width: 200px;}
.sm a{display: block;text-align: left;font: bold 11px sans-serif;padding: 2px;text-decoration: none;color: #003C4A;width: 175px;text-indent: 17px;}
.sm a:hover{color: #003C4A;border-right: 3px solid #FF9900;text-indent: 17px;width: 175px;background-image: url(images/doc_r.gif);background-repeat: no-repeat;}
.smsingle div{background-image: url(images/doc.gif);background-repeat: no-repeat;}
.smplus{list-style-position: inside;list-style-image: url(images/docplus.gif);}
.myheight{	height: 16px;}
.histtitle{font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#333333;text-align: left;border-bottom-width: 1px;border-bottom-style: dashed;border-bottom-color: #EEE;}
.histdates{font-family: Arial, Helvetica, sans-serif;font-size: 12px;font-weight: bold;color: #333333;text-align: left;text-indent: 5px;}
.thumbbodypage{background-attachment: fixed;background-image: url(images/bodytxtbg.gif);background-repeat: no-repeat;margin-top: 0;margin-bottom: 0;margin-left: 0;margin-right: 0;background-position: right bottom;}
.thumborder{border: 1px solid #FFFFFF;}
A.link1:link    {font-family: Arial, Sans-Serif, Helvetica; font-size: 10pt; font-weight: bold; color: Black;   background: transparent; text-decoration: none;}
A.link1:visited {font-family: Arial, Sans-Serif, Helvetica; font-size: 10pt; font-weight: bold; color: Black;   background: transparent; text-decoration: none;}
A.link1:hover   {font-family: Arial, Sans-Serif, Helvetica; font-size: 10pt; font-weight: bold; color: #3389B8; background: transparent; text-decoration: none;}
A.link2:link    {font-family: Arial, Sans-Serif, Helvetica; font-size: 9pt;                     color: Black;   background: transparent; text-decoration: none;}
A.link2:visited {font-family: Arial, Sans-Serif, Helvetica; font-size: 9pt;                     color: Black;   background: transparent; text-decoration: none;}
A.link2:hover   {font-family: Arial, Sans-Serif, Helvetica; font-size: 9pt;                     color: #3389B8; background: transparent; text-decoration: none;}
A.link3:link    {font-family: Arial, Sans-Serif, Helvetica; font-size: 9pt;                     color: Black;   background: transparent; text-decoration: none;}
A.link3:visited {font-family: Arial, Sans-Serif, Helvetica; font-size: 9pt;                     color: Black;   background: transparent; text-decoration: none;}
A.link3:hover   {font-family: Arial, Sans-Serif, Helvetica; font-size: 9pt;                     color: #FFF;    background: transparent; text-decoration: none;}


h1 {display: inline;
    font-family: Arial, Helvetica, sans-serif;
    font-size: 12px;
    font-weight: bold;
    color: #FFFFFF;
    letter-spacing: 3px;
    text-align: center;
    margin: 0px;
    padding: 0px;
    vertical-align: top;
}
.GalleryName {font-family: Arial, Sans-Serif, Helvetica;
    font-size:       9pt;
    color:           #FFFFFF;
    background:      #3389B8;
    text-decoration: none;
}

.newsitem{ background:#EEEEEE; text-align:left; vertical-align:top; font-family:Arial, Helvetica, sans-serif; font-size:10pt;}
.newsitem span{color: #003C4A;font-weight: bold;}